What is Acidic Water?
Water acidity is measured using the pH scale, which ranges from 0 to 14. A pH of 7 is considered neutral, while anything below 7 is acidic and anything above 7 is alkaline. Ideally, household water should have a pH between 6.5 and 8.5, according to the EPA’s recommended guidelines.
Water can become acidic due to:
- Natural causes (such as water flowing through soil with high carbon dioxide levels)
- Industrial pollution
- Runoff from mining or farming activities
- High levels of dissolved minerals like iron or manganese
If your water has a pH below 6.5, it is considered acidic and could cause damage to your home’s plumbing and appliances over time.
Signs That Your Home’s Water is Too Acidic
If your home’s water is acidic, you may notice:
✔️ Blue-green stains on sinks, tubs, and faucets – This is a sign of copper pipe corrosion.
✔️ Metallic taste in drinking water – Acidic water can dissolve metals from pipes, affecting taste.
✔️ Frequent pinhole leaks in pipes – Corrosion weakens pipes, leading to leaks.
✔️ Faucets and plumbing fixtures deteriorating faster than normal – Acidic water wears down metal components.
✔️ Appliance failure – Water heaters, dishwashers, and washing machines may develop internal corrosion.
✔️ Cloudy water or sediment buildup – Corroded metal particles from pipes can discolor the water.
Effects of Acidic Water on Your Home
1. Plumbing System Damage
One of the most significant issues with acidic water is its ability to corrode metal pipes. If your home has copper or galvanized steel pipes, acidic water will gradually break down the metal, leading to pinhole leaks, weakened plumbing, and expensive repairs.
2. Appliance Wear and Tear
Water heaters, dishwashers, and coffee makers that use water are particularly vulnerable to acidic water damage. The internal metal components corrode faster, reducing their lifespan and increasing maintenance costs.
3. Increased Heavy Metal Contamination
As acidic water corrodes pipes, it can leach copper, lead, and other heavy metals into your drinking water. This is especially concerning for homes with older lead pipes, as long-term exposure to lead is a serious health hazard, particularly for children and pregnant women.
4. Skin and Hair Irritation
Acidic water can strip away natural oils from the skin and hair, leading to dryness, irritation, and brittle hair. It may also make it harder for soap to lather properly.
5. Damage to Fixtures and Surfaces
The blue-green stains caused by copper pipe corrosion can be difficult to remove from sinks, bathtubs, and fixtures. Over time, these stains may become permanent.
How to Test Your Water’s Acidity
To determine if your home’s water is too acidic, you can:
- Use a pH test kit – Available at hardware stores or online, these kits provide an easy way to measure pH at home.
- Get a professional water test – A certified lab can test for pH levels and contaminants like copper and lead.
- Check for plumbing corrosion – If you notice pinhole leaks, metallic taste, or staining, your water may be acidic.
How to Fix Acidic Water in Your Home
If you find that your home’s water is too acidic, there are several treatment options:
1. Acid Neutralizing Filters
A calcite or magnesium oxide filter can be installed on your home’s main water supply line to neutralize acidity. These filters work by adding alkaline minerals to the water, increasing the pH to a safe level.
2. Soda Ash or Sodium Hydroxide Injection
For more severe acidity, a chemical injection system can be used to add sodium carbonate (soda ash) or sodium hydroxide to the water. This method is highly effective at stabilizing pH levels.
3. Upgrading Your Plumbing
If acidic water has already caused significant corrosion, replacing old copper or galvanized steel pipes with PEX or PVC pipes can help prevent further damage.
4. Whole-House Water Filtration Systems
If your water has additional contaminants alongside acidity, a whole-house filtration system can provide comprehensive treatment.
